BoomBoom Wants Less Pain for You
November, 2012 (New York City) – Believe it or not, some women don’t tend to their brows, their MOST VALUABLE asset, due to pain. Boom Boom, owner of Boom Boom Brow Bar, doesn’t want anyone to be left out of the fun, so she has these tips for pain-free plucking and waxing:
BEFORE
· Low Temperature Wax – It’s kept at a lower temperature, so it’s very gentle and never burns.
· Hair Length - Remove hair when it’s about ¼ of an inch long, so wax can stick and grab hair for removal. If it’s too short, the wax won't stick enough, and if it’s too long, hair breaks off before the root making the process more painful.
· Exfoliate and Moisturize - Softer hair follicles surrounded by clean skin release hair the best, so exfoliate to remove dead skin cells and unclog pores, so the wax sticks better, and then apply a moisturizer to soften the follicle.
· Ibuprofen – Take an anti-inflammatory a half hour before waxing to prevent swelling and dull pain.
· Tanning Beds - Avoid 24 hours prior.
Menstruation - Avoid doing the week prior when nerves are more sensitive.
· Meds and Chems - Stop using AHA’s 4-5 days prior and if using any meds like Retin-A, Retinol, Accutane, Proactive and antibiotics, stick to plucking, no waxing!
· Alcohol - If all else fails, have a drink, it will dull the pain too!
AFTER
· Sanitize - Hair follicles are yanked out at the root leaving an open area susceptible to bacteria and infection, so apply an ointment like Bacitracin to seal, sooth and reduce bumps.
· Celebrate – Done...even strangers will be crushing on those brows!!

Browscaping
New York, NY:
“Sooner or later, a trim is in order…for almost anything that grows, even brows. Ever see those long strands that stand out or fall...not pretty,” explains Boom Boom, owner of Boom Boom Brow Bar. Here’s how it’s done:
Using a disposable mascara wand, brush brows upwards and trim excess hair slightly - not too short or it will make a hole (get to that in a minute). Then, brush brows down and do the same. Make sure to use scissors with a rounded edge to ensure safety, don’t want sharp objects near peepers!
If you get in a jam…over-tweezing and/or trimming too short can create holes, but there is a simple solution - Boom Boom Brow Boostiers brow powder to the rescue. A brow powder is really easy to work with and great for camouflaging holes and thin spots. It’ very natural looking when applied with an angled brush - just dab on the spot and go. Don’t over-think it, just follow the line and fill in the hole. It's that simple.

Waxing + Meds= Trouble
From Boom Boom, owner of Boom Boom Brow Bar
New York, NY – Women share a lot of personal information with their stylists and esthes – who they date, where they party (the list is endless, so let’s just stop here), but they may not want to share information about the type of medications they take, and when it comes to waxing, it’s CRUCIAL!
“It really is imperative that you advise what medications you use BEFORE a wax service. Meds like Retin-A, retinol, Accutane, antibiotics, and even Proactive are designed to exfoliate the skin, so if wax is applied, it will literally lift skin off like it’s a piece of parchment paper,” explains Boom Boom.
What’s the plan if meds are involved? “A good esthe should tweeze with a clean sharp pair of tweezers. It may take longer, but it’s the only way to go,” adds Boom Boom.

BOOMing Brows: Spring/Summer 2011 Brows are Big and Bold
January, 2011 (New York, NY) – Spring/Summer 2011 brows are big and bold – those who couldn’t pull it off last season, now have a chance! Boom Boom, owner of Boom Boom Brow Bar, offers tips for BOOMing, bold brows. YES, YES, YES!
“Big bold brows are always my fav – loved that Vera Wang used them in her spring show and I love seeing the smart cookies like Katy Perry, Natalie Portman and Lea Michele going bold,” explains Boom Boom who hinges the fate of big bold brows on four factors: color, length, width and arch.
Color: Go a little bolder (but not too dark, cookie) – tinting is a great option (match color to skin and hair undertones) and using a brow powder on a daily basis is great for adding definition and boldness. Try Boom Boom Brow Boostiers brow powders ($18.00 per jar: each comes with a brush. Colors: Aretha, Tina, Bette and Dolly).
Length: The space between brows should be equal to or a little wider than eyes. Take a long eye shadow brush or pencil and hold it parallel to the side of the nose. Where the brush meets the brow is where brows should begin. Extend the brush diagonally from nostril, following the outside edge of the eye toward the brow, where the inside edge of the brush hits is where brow should end.
Width: Work with natural width, just clean up strays along the top and bottom. If the damage has already been done and brows are too thin, apply castor oil to brows every night to help speed up the growth process - it’s one of the active ingredients in most brow and lash products. A brow gel can also help set and hold brows to make them look fuller. Try Boom Boom Brow-ssiere brow gel ($14.00).
Arch: Hold a brush parallel to the outside edge of the colored part of the eye (the iris). Where the brush meets the brow is where the highest part of the brow should be. To define the arch, use Boom Boom Push-Up brow highlighting pencil’s ($16.00) matte concealer side on the brow bone to create the illusion of lift.

And just for you, some Arch-advice from Boom Boom:
December, 2010 (New York City) – Between over-plucking and Botox, the arch is disappearing, and Boom Boom, owner of Boom Boom Brow Bar (NYC), just won’t have it.
“Unfortunately for some, the last time they spotted their arch was in the 8th grade. That’s when an assessment is needed. Brow should be brushed upward and out to see exactly where the hair is missing, and then it needs to be filled in with Boom Boom Boostier brow powder while the hair grows back. The important thing is to fill in the necessary spots, but not to create a new line, that's when the brow starts to look like a rainbow,” explains Boom Boom.
Boom Boom advises to ask the following questions in an assessment:
1) Do brows start too far out?
2) Have they been tweezed into rainbows?
3) Are they too short?
“Any one of these scenarios will lose an arch, and my job is to get it back through a consult and rehab. Most brows can make it back, it just takes guidance and time,” states Boom Boom who also says the best brows have a slight arch. To find, hold a brush parallel to the outside edge of the colored part of the eye (the iris). Where the brush meets the brow is where the highest part of the brow should be. “The problem is, many people get carried away and loose their arch and don’t have the patience to get it back. All those poor souls walking around archless, just need a little TLC.”
“Another offender of the arch is Botox, more times than not, it lifts brows (hence the permanently surprised expression). In this instance, the trick is to soften the arch from the top. You have to be very careful when doing this because you do not want to remove the arch entirely. Hold a pencil/brush directly over the arch on top and assess what needs to be removed. We cater to a lot of women who have started doing Botox and now have no clue what to do with their brows…it’s a new variable that needs to be tended to,” explains Boom Boom.
